This series tightens TI TIPD (TPS6598x family) bring-up ergonomics and
cleans up register bit definitions:
- Log vendor ID read failures with I2C return code and register value so
boards with wiring or address mistakes are easier to debug at probe
time.
- Treat operation without an interrupt line as a normal polling setup and
log at info instead of warning.
- Name TPS_REG_POWER_STATUS connection/source-sink bit masks and use
them consistently with TPS_FIELD_GET (no behavior change).
Radhey Shyam Pandey (3):
usb: typec: tipd: add error message for vendor ID read failure
usb: typec: tipd: demote missing IRQ log to info for polling mode
usb: typec: tipd: name TPS_REG_POWER_STATUS field masks
drivers/usb/typec/tipd/core.c | 9 ++++++---
drivers/usb/typec/tipd/tps6598x.h | 10 +++++++---
2 files changed, 13 insertions(+), 6 deletions(-)

Log when the vendor ID read fails or returns zero, including the I2C error
code and register value, to ease probe diagnostics.
Signed-off-by: Radhey Shyam Pandey <radhey.shyam.pandey@amd.com>
---
drivers/usb/typec/tipd/core.c | 7 +++++--
1 file changed, 5 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)
diff --git a/drivers/usb/typec/tipd/core.c b/drivers/usb/typec/tipd/core.c
index 43faec794b95..b282366b5326 100644
--- a/drivers/usb/typec/tipd/core.c
+++ b/drivers/usb/typec/tipd/core.c
@@ -1744,7 +1744,7 @@ static int tps6598x_probe(struct i2c_client *client)
struct tps6598x *tps;
struct fwnode_handle *fwnode;
u32 status;
- u32 vid;
+ u32 vid = 0;
int ret;
data = i2c_get_match_data(client);
@@ -1772,8 +1772,11 @@ static int tps6598x_probe(struct i2c_client *client)
if (!device_is_compatible(tps->dev, "ti,tps25750")) {
ret = tps6598x_read32(tps, TPS_REG_VID, &vid);
- if (ret < 0 || !vid)
+ if (ret < 0 || !vid) {
+ dev_err(tps->dev, "failed to read vendor ID: %d, vid: %#x\n",
+ ret, vid);
return -ENODEV;
+ }
}

Operating without an interrupt line and using the driver's polling path
is valid. Log at info level instead of warning.
Signed-off-by: Radhey Shyam Pandey <radhey.shyam.pandey@amd.com>
---
drivers/usb/typec/tipd/core.c | 2 +-
1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 1 deletion(-)
diff --git a/drivers/usb/typec/tipd/core.c b/drivers/usb/typec/tipd/core.c
index b282366b5326..fcd56bcffab8 100644
--- a/drivers/usb/typec/tipd/core.c
+++ b/drivers/usb/typec/tipd/core.c
@@ -1853,7 +1853,7 @@ static int tps6598x_probe(struct i2c_client *client)
IRQF_SHARED | IRQF_ONESHOT,
dev_name(&client->dev), tps);
} else {
- dev_warn(tps->dev, "Unable to find the interrupt, switching to polling\n");
+ dev_info(tps->dev, "no IRQ specified, using polling mode\n");
INIT_DELAYED_WORK(&tps->wq_poll, tps6598x_poll_work);
queue_delayed_work(system_power_efficient_wq, &tps->wq_poll,
msecs_to_jiffies(POLL_INTERVAL));

Define named masks for Power Status fields (connection and source/sink)
and reuse them consistently for both field extraction and value
construction. This avoids raw bit usage, keeps the definitions aligned.
No functional change.
Signed-off-by: Radhey Shyam Pandey <radhey.shyam.pandey@amd.com>
---
drivers/usb/typec/tipd/tps6598x.h | 10 +++++++---
1 file changed, 7 insertions(+), 3 deletions(-)
diff --git a/drivers/usb/typec/tipd/tps6598x.h b/drivers/usb/typec/tipd/tps6598x.h
index 03edbb77bbd6..d4140f4da5bb 100644
--- a/drivers/usb/typec/tipd/tps6598x.h
+++ b/drivers/usb/typec/tipd/tps6598x.h
@@ -142,9 +142,13 @@
#define TPS_SYSTEM_POWER_STATE_S4 0x04
#define TPS_SYSTEM_POWER_STATE_S5 0x05
-/* TPS_REG_POWER_STATUS bits */
-#define TPS_POWER_STATUS_CONNECTION(x) TPS_FIELD_GET(BIT(0), (x))
-#define TPS_POWER_STATUS_SOURCESINK(x) TPS_FIELD_GET(BIT(1), (x))
+/* TPS_REG_POWER_STATUS bits (masks shared by TPS_FIELD_GET accessors and FIELD_PREP) */
+#define TPS_POWER_STATUS_CONNECTION_MASK BIT(0)
+#define TPS_POWER_STATUS_SOURCESINK_MASK BIT(1)
+#define TPS_POWER_STATUS_CONNECTION(x) \
+ TPS_FIELD_GET(TPS_POWER_STATUS_CONNECTION_MASK, (x))
+#define TPS_POWER_STATUS_SOURCESINK(x) \
+ TPS_FIELD_GET(TPS_POWER_STATUS_SOURCESINK_MASK, (x))
#define TPS_POWER_STATUS_BC12_DET(x) TPS_FIELD_GET(BIT(2), (x))
#define TPS_POWER_STATUS_TYPEC_CURRENT_MASK GENMASK(3, 2)

Thanks for the review.
When ret < 0, tps6598x_read32() → tps6598x_block_read() returns on
error before writing *val. So vid is never set; passing it to
dev_err with %#x would read an uninitialized u32(random log noise).
ret captures if I2C/regmap path reported an error and vid tells what
came back when the transport layer did not fail. Hope that clarifies.
